The is a standard tool for HVAC engineers to calculate pressure losses across various duct components. While ASHRAE primarily offers this as a cloud-based software or mobile app, many professionals integrate this data into Excel spreadsheets to automate complex External Static Pressure (ESP) calculations for entire systems.
